Essential Water Softener Maintenance for Optimal Performance

Regular maintenance is vital to ensuring your water softener operates at its peak efficiency. By conducting these simple tasks, you can prolong the lifespan of your system and provide consistently soft water.

First checking the sodium chloride level regularly and top up as needed. Avoid letting the tank empty completely. Additionally, examine the resin beads periodically for indications of clogging. If you notice any concerns, it may be time to flush your system.

Keep in mind that consistent cleaning of the pre-filter can stop build-up and improve water flow. Finally, check your owner's manual for detailed instructions on the maintenance needs of your particular model.
